Popular Payment Methods for Depositing Funds 🎲

When it comes to funding your online casino account, several popular payment methods are commonly accepted. Each method has its unique advantages and disadvantages, so it’s essential to choose one that fits your needs.

1. Credit and Debit Cards

Credit and debit cards, such as Visa and Mastercard, are among the most widely used methods for online casino deposits.

  • How It Works: Players enter their card information in the casino’s cashier section, specifying the amount they wish to deposit. The funds are typically available in the player’s account instantly.
  • Pros: Fast and convenient, high acceptance rates, and familiar to most users.
  • Cons: Some casinos may charge transaction fees, and there can be restrictions on using credit cards for gambling in certain jurisdictions.

2. E-Wallets

E-wallets like P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ller offer a secure and efficient way to manage transactions at online casinos.

  • How It Works: Players create an account with the e-wallet provider, link their bank account or credit card, and then use the e-wallet to deposit or withdraw funds at the casino.
  • Pros: Instant deposits, enhanced security, and often lower fees compared to card transactions.
  • Cons: Not all casinos accept every e-wallet, and withdrawal times may vary.

3. Bank Transfers

Bank transfers allow players to transfer money directly from their bank account to the online casino.

  • How It Works: Players initiate a bank transfer through their bank, providing the casino’s banking details.
  • Pros: Safe and reliable for large transactions.
  • Cons: Processing times can be slow, often taking 3 to 7 business days for withdrawals, and potential fees may apply.

4. Prepaid Cards

Prepaid cards, such as Paysafecard, allow players to load money onto a card and use it for online transactions without linking it to a bank account.

  • How It Works: Players purchase a prepaid card and enter the card details when making a deposit at the casino.
  • Pros: Greater control over spending and enhanced security since no personal bank information is shared.
  • Cons: Limited options for withdrawals, as most prepaid cards can only be used for deposits.

5. Cryptocurrency

With the rise of digital currencies, many online casinos now accept c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, Ethereum, and Litecoin.

  • How It Works: Players use their cryptocurrency wallets to transfer funds to the casino.
  • Pros: Fast transactions, low fees, and increased anonymity.
  • Cons: Volatility in cryptocurrency values and not all casinos accept cryptocurrencies.

The Withdrawal Process: How to Get Your Winnings 🏦

Withdrawing your winnings from an online casino is just as important as making deposits. Understanding the withdrawal process can help ensure that you receive your funds promptly and without issues.

1. Initiating a Withdrawal

To start the withdrawal process, navigate to the cashier or banking section of the online casino. Here, players will find the option to withdraw funds.

  • Select Withdrawal Method: Choose the same method used for deposits whenever possible, as many casinos require this for security reasons.
  • Enter Withdrawal Amount: Specify how much you wish to withdraw. Be aware of any minimum or maximum withdrawal limits set by the casino.

2. Verification Requirements

Before processing your withdrawal, online casinos may require players to verify their identity. This often involves submitting documents such as:

  • Government-issued ID: A passport or driver’s license to confirm identity.
  • Proof of Address: Utility bills or bank statements showing your name and address.
  • Payment Method Verification: For card withdrawals, the casino might request a photo of the card used (with sensitive information obscured) or proof of the e-wallet account.

3. Processing Times

Withdrawal times can vary significantly based on the method chosen:

  • E-Wallets: Generally the fastest option, often processed within 24 to 48 hours.
  • Credit/Debit Cards: Usually takes 3 to 5 business days.
  • Bank Transfers: May take 3 to 7 business days, depending on the bank’s processing times.
  • Cryptocurrencies: Withdrawals are typically instant, making them a convenient choice for players.

Common Withdrawal Issues and How to Avoid Them ⚠️

Despite the straightforward nature of the withdrawal process, players may encounter issues. Here are some common problems and strategies to resolve them:

1. Delayed Withdrawals

If a withdrawal takes longer than expected, check for any pending verification steps or possible issues with the selected withdrawal method. Contact customer support for updates if necessary.

2. Withdrawal Method Restrictions

Be aware of the casino’s policy regarding withdrawal methods. Some casinos may not allow withdrawals to certain payment methods or may require that you use the same method for both deposits and withdrawals.

3. Verification Delays

Ensure that you complete any identity verification requirements promptly. Providing all necessary documentation upfront can expedite the withdrawal process.

4. Insufficient Funds

If you attempt to withdraw more than your available balance, the transaction will be denied. Always double-check your balance before initiating a withdrawal.

Best Practices for Safe Transactions 🔒

Ensuring secure transactions while depositing and withdrawing money at online casinos is paramount. Here are some best practices to follow:

1. Choose Reputable Casinos

Only play at licensed and regulated online casinos. Checking for licenses from reputable gaming authorities ensures that your funds are secure and the casino adheres to fair play standards.

2. Use Secure Connections

Always use a secure internet connection when conducting transactions. Avoid public Wi-Fi networks and opt for a private, secure connection.

3. Enable Two-Factor Authentication

If the online casino offers two-factor authentication (2FA), enable it for an added layer of security. This helps protect your account from unauthorized access.

4. Monitor Your Accounts Regularly

Regularly check your bank and casino accounts for any suspicious transactions. Report any discrepancies immediately to the casino’s customer support team.

5. Review Payment Terms

Before making deposits or withdrawals, familiarize yourself with the payment terms and conditions. Understanding potential fees and processing times can help you plan your transactions effectively.
